Crawford, Jack, 1847-1917
Variant namesFrontier scout, writer, and performer, known as "Captain Jack Crawford, the poet scout." B. John Wallace Crawford, Mar. 4, 1847 County Donegal, Ireland; d. Feb. 28, 1917 Brooklyn, N.Y.

"The poet scout"; scout for the Black Hills Rangers during the Sioux War and later against the Apaches; afterwards a composer and reciter of verses on the lecture circuit.
